T. H. Johnson, the investigative journalist from OMIG now analyzes in his third book, which is an investigative offering concerning this fascinating case of the 1994-95 OJ Simpson case. Now he takes a closer look of examining the single piece of evidence that initially opened the door to charge O. J. Simpson. He describes from his research the conspiratorial infighting and chicanery that occurred within the prosecution's camp to hold on to a bad case, and the investigation that was squashed by powerful forces within the police department. The author challenges the lack of due diligence on the part of the only equalizer a free nation has, the press, accusing them of absorbing the hearsay without a challenge. He also evaluates other criminal candidates that were better choices than Simpson, and were never detained but have files sealed by the court that relate to this infamous case. Other files too are sealed just as evidence related to Simpson's innocence remains sealed by sworn officers of the court acting under the color of authority. This case appears to have been planned and designed by clandestine individuals intent on fomenting the racial animus necessary to regain psychological control of the southern California economic basin near Los Angeles. Things went awry after the brutalization of Rodney King the unarmed and subdued driver after a traffic stop. Certainly after the acquittal of the police officers who administered that inexplicable beating the rebellious community across all demographics began to focus on the alleged corrupt activities of the police department.
